SuzieQ wrote:The url is www.wildtangent.com. The latest message is Wild Tangent Games app has stopped working. Windows will close the program and notify you if a solution is found. They never do.
It sounds like the application is crashing. That would not likely be a firewall or other security program issue. Out of curiosity, does the program show up in Norton Product Tamper Protection history with access blocked to Norton? There are some programs that, instead of recovering gracefully from having access to Norton process data denied, will hang. Software should not do that, but some does. If it is not that, then Norton may not be contributing to the crash.
